EXHAUST GAS PURIFICATION DEVICE FOR INTERNAL COMBUSTION ENGINE
20170335735 · 2017-11-23 · ·

Provided is an exhaust gas purification device provided with a cover which can reduce radiated noise at low cost without impairing the heat shield function of the cover. Provided is an exhaust gas purification device comprising: an exhaust gas purification device body provided to the exhaust pipe of a diesel engine and purifying exhaust gas; and a substantially rectangular cover provided so as to cover at least a part of the exhaust gas purification device body and blocking heat radiated from the exhaust gas purification device body. The cover is provided with a plurality of protruding ribs formed on the surface thereof. The ribs comprise: radial ribs formed extending radially from a center section centered at the intersection of the diagonals of the cover; and a circumferential rib formed continuously along the entire circumference of a circle centered at the intersection.

Exhaust-gas aftertreatment device for an internal combustion engine, and method for heating an exhaust-gas aftertreatment device
09797284 · 2017-10-24 · ·

An exhaust-gas aftertreatment device for an internal combustion engine, for use in a motor vehicle, includes an exhaust tract with at least one exhaust pipe and at least one exhaust-gas aftertreatment element. The exhaust-pipe internal wall and/or the at least one exhaust-gas aftertreatment element have/has a vapor-sorbing material forming at least one exhaust-tract-side sorption element.

EXHAUST GAS HEATING ARRANGEMENT
20220049638 · 2022-02-17 ·

An exhaust gas heating arrangement includes a heating unit having a jacketed heating element having a jacket and at least one heating conductor which extends in the jacket and is surrounded by insulating material. The heating unit is spirally wound surrounding a longitudinal center axis (L), wherein a radially inner winding end region of the heating unit is offset with respect to a radially outer winding end region of the heating unit in the direction towards the longitudinal center axis (L).

HONEYCOMB STRUCTURE

A honeycomb structure has a pillar-shaped honeycomb structure body having porous partition walls which defines cells which forms a passage of liquid extended from an inflow end face toward an outflow end face, a circumferential wall arranged to surround a circumference of the partition walls. The honeycomb structure body has an outermost circumference cell structure including a complete cell arranged at the outermost circumference of the honeycomb structure body, a center cell structure formed by the cells arranged at a center part at an inner side to the outermost circumference cell structure, and a boundary wall arranged at a boundary part between the outermost circumference cell structure and the center cell structure. The outermost circumference cell structure and the center cell structure are formed as different structures to each other, and a thickness of the boundary wall is set to be thicker than a thickness of the circumferential wall.

HEAT-INSULATED PIPE ARRANGEMENT
20170241585 · 2017-08-24 ·

A heat-insulated pipe assembly includes a pipe allowing a fluid to flow therethrough, and a heat insulating member covers at least a part of the pipe. The pipe is used in an exhaust gas purification system using an SCR catalyst. The heat insulating member has a closed-cell structure and suppresses an increase in a temperature of the fluid due to heat exchange with air. In the exhaust gas purification system using the SCR catalyst, the interior of the pipes is thermally insulated from the exterior by the heat insulating member. Thereby an increase in the temperature of the fluid flowing through the pipe due to heat exchange with air is suppressed.

Chemical heat storage device

A chemical heat storage device includes a reactor disposed around an oxidizing catalyst and containing MgCl.sub.2 which chemically reacts with NH.sub.3 to generate heat, a storage connected to the reactor through a pipe to store NH.sub.3, an on-off valve disposed in the pipe, a temperature sensor detecting the temperature of the exhaust gas passing through the oxidizing catalyst, and a controller controlling the on-off valve based on the detected value of the temperature sensor. The controller controls the on-off valve such that the on-off valve unconditionally opens if the temperature of the exhaust gas is greater than a heat generating start temperature T.sub.L and is equal to or less than a heat generating end guide temperature T.sub.Q, and the on-off valve unconditionally opens if the temperature of the exhaust gas is greater than a regenerating temperature T.sub.H.
